使用c:forEach 控制5个换行
生活随笔
收集整理的這篇文章主要介紹了
使用c:forEach 控制5个换行
小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
??????? 今天做項(xiàng)目的時(shí)候碰到一個(gè)問(wèn)題,我須要顯示不確定數(shù)目的圖片在網(wǎng)頁(yè)上(圖片是從數(shù)據(jù)庫(kù)查出來(lái)的),用的是<c:forEach>循環(huán)取值的。就須要做成一行顯示固定個(gè)數(shù)的圖片。代碼例如以下(我這里是控制5個(gè)一行):
<table><c:forEach items="${list}" var="obj" varStatus="status"> <c:if test="${status.count eq 1 || (status.count-1) % 5 eq 0}"> <tr> </c:if> <td> ${obj.url} <!--url為obj的一個(gè)屬性--></td> <c:if test="${status.count % 5 eq 0 || status.count eq 5}"> </tr> </c:if> </c:forEach> </table>
注:status.count表示當(dāng)前這次迭代從1開(kāi)始的迭代計(jì)數(shù)。
轉(zhuǎn)載于:https://www.cnblogs.com/gavanwanggw/p/7345994.html
總結(jié)
以上是生活随笔為你收集整理的使用c:forEach 控制5个换行的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: 2.5 隐藏委托关系
- 下一篇: iOS端JSON转Model链式编程框架